Borovets - Getting local currency

Can anyone give advice on currency? is it better to get it before hand or is it easy to get cash out in Borovets?

re: Borovets - Getting local currency

Bring Bank of England notes. Most hotels will change it. The rate you should be looking for is £1.00 = lev 2.80

re: Borovets - Getting local currency

Today's rates in a high street Bulgarian bank:

Raiffeisen 2.893 - needless to say, I'll be changing mine in Bulgarian banks for the next 3 weeks or using my Nationwide Debit Card in Bank ATMs for an even better rate, as usual. Wink

re: Borovets - Getting local currency

I was there last week, changed my money in the "Post Bank" at the Hotel Ella (I think thats what its called) opposite the Samokov, got 2.88
